Histoires de Parfum 1899- spices (cinamon pepper) over sweet vanilla kept fresh and vibrant by a juniper berry (like gin). Very professor like but at the same time very mass appealing, meaning you don’t smell dated or off putting. On the contrary it is a very inviting and versatile scent.
Nishane Hacivat- a very damp earthy wood and moss made super modern and refreshing with a juiiicy natural pineapple. The damp woody and bitter mossy keeps it masculine.
For a cheaper option perhaps Zadig and Boltaire This is Him- a perfect balance between bright and dark. Dark incense/resin/sandalwood paired with quite a bright zesty citrus linked together by pepper.
It’s really great and one of my favorites. The great thing is that it’s mature, interesting, versatile, but it’s still very attractive and mass pleasing. It’s a good balance between letting you be young and fun while at the same time being 100% professional and also warming and inviting.
Spices aren’t nose tingling and invasive, they’re just lively, herbal, and strangely refreshing despite being sweet.

Here are a few options
- **Mugler Cologne (Come Together)** - Green, fresh, soapy. Smells like a very zesty bar of Italian soap. Performance is fleeting but it’s not very expensive so you can spray as much as you want. Most people seem to love this one.
- **Givenchy Gentleman Cologne** - Fresh and slightly green but with this soft Iris opening. Smells very high quality and refined. Definitely worth getting your nose on if possible, one of my all time favourite fragrances.
- **Dolce & Gabanna Light Blue Intense** - Citrus aquatic. The aquatic notes in this can be a bit divisive but if you like them it’s a super refreshing fragrance. Performance is brilliant as well for a fresh fragrance.
- **Acqua Di Parma Fico Di Amalfi** - Grapefruit, fig. Such a fresh and uplifting fragrance. You get a lot of grapefruit but the fig adds a bit of sweetness to it. It’s hard to explain more than that but it’s so nice.
- **Bvlgari Wood Neroli** - Really nice fresh zesty, soapy Neroli opening that settles down to a clean woodsy base. Quite unique compared to a lot of designer summer fragrances out there. Very popular for good reason.
^ and on that note, if you like that whole Neroli Portofino/4711 Vibe then
- **Banana Republic Neroli Woods**
- **Jeanne En Provence Neroli Intense**
Are both great fresh, soapy, zesty Neroli scents that smell like it Italian countryside.
